Swallow The Sun - New Drummer Found

Swallow the Sun's new drummer was announced today on the band's website:

"Kai Hahto to play with Swallow the Sun

We are glad to announce that Kai Hahto (Wintersun, ex-Rotten Sound) will be playing drums on our forthcoming album and live shows next summer.

We have known Kai for years, and we have worked with him earlier when he played with us on our North American tour back in 2007. Knowing what he's capable of behind the drum set we are really excited about working with him again. We are confident that he can deliver drum parts that will not only perfectly fit the trademark Swallow the Sun -sound, but take it even further. We'll start rehearsing with him at the end of this month, and we'll keep you posted on how the album is coming up!"

Gorgoroth - Issues Band Update

Norwegian black metallers Gorgoroth have posted the following update on their official site:

''After a two-year absence from the live arena, Gorgoroth will once again perform their Satanic rituals on stage on August 29, 2009. Gorgoroth will then headline the last night of the 10th anniversary Hole in the Sky Metal Festival in Bergen, Norway, with none other than US doom legends Pentagram as co-headliners! More info on the festival can be found at www.holeinthesky.no. This exclusive Gorgoroth concert will be held in tribute of the band's former drummer Erik "Grim" Brødreskift (1966-1999). The setlist will include classic songs from the legendary "Pentagram" album - not played live for 12 years - and perhaps also brand new material from the upcoming album, "Quantos Possunt ad Satanitatem Trahunt". If and when any other Gorgoroth live appearances this summer are confirmed, they will be made public here on the official website.''

''The recording of Gorgoroth's new studio album "Quantos Possunt ad Satanitatem Trahunt" is progressing according to schedule, with a tentative October 2009 release date. The album will be released by Regain Records.''

Dimmu Borgir - Allied With Terminal Press To Release Comic

Dimmu Borgir posted the following announcement on their Facebook page:

"DIMMU BORGIR - TERMINAL PRESS SUMMONS THE FURY OF BLACK METAL WITH 'DARK FORTRESS'

Terminal Press and Nuclear Blast Records have teamed up for one of the most brutal comics of the year with "Dimmu Borgir: Dark Fortress." This is the first in a series of books influenced by the lyrical, artistic and musical concepts from Nuclear Blast's polarizing roster of bands translated into the comic medium by the creative teams at Terminal Press.

Three reluctant men are chosen to quest to the Dark Fortress in a desperate attempt to protect their land from a growing evil. Despite a legend warning that the harsh land built upon lava fields is actually the gateway to Hell, they make their way across the treacherous path, encountering horrors, madness and death along the way. The three men will either survive the journey and learn the secret behind the legend of the Dark Fortress, or meet a most gruesome demise.

"Dimmu Borgir: Dark Fortress" utilizes the artistic vision and lyrical themes of the biggest Black Metal band in the world, DIMMU BORGIR, to create a powerful and thought-provoking fantasy horror comic book.

"I am artistically influenced and more passionate about metal music than any other genre or medium" says Terminal Press publisher and writer Brian Ferrara. "This is a project that I have always wanted to do and have thought about for years. I wanted to bring metal bands into comics in a way that would do them justice. These are books for fans of the bands, but they will also be able to stand on their own."

"Dimmu Borgir: Dark Fortress" is written by Brian Ferrara (Silent Assassin, Debbie Does Dallas), with art by Narek Gevorgian (Silent Assassin, Tell Them Johnny Wadd is Here).

A "Dimmu Borgir: Dark Fortress" preview book containing original artwork and pin-ups created specifically for this edition will be available as a San Diego Comic Con Exclusive at the Nuclear Blast Records booth (#116). The Limited Edition print run will only be available at the convention and through TerminalPress.com.http://www.terminalpress.com/

"Dimmu Borgir: Dark Fortress" will be available later this year from Terminal Press. A promo image is available here.

De Profundis - Part Ways With Bassist, Replacement Announced

Death doom metallers De Profundis have posted the following statement on their website about the departure of their bassist and announcing the replacement:

"Hailz,

De Profundis and bassist Aleksej Obradovic have parted ways after more than 3 years of successful collaboration due to musical differences. Additionally, Aleksej's job commitments would have made it very hard for the band to go touring or to perform live on a regular basis. The split was amicable and we remain on good terms with Aleksej.

De Profundis would like to thank Aleksej for his contribution to the band and wish him the best of luck in his future musical endeavours.

A replacement bass player has already been found. We have been fortunate enough to secure Arran McSporran's services as a new full-time band member. Arran will be laying down all the bass tracks on the new De Profundis album, due to be recorded in June 2009 with producer Fernando Pereira. Arran will be making his live debut with De Profundis at Romania's Rock City Open Air 2009 Festival.

We will be shortly announcing several more festival dates this summer.

Roman / De Profundis"

Queensrÿche - Online HD Concert Broadcast

Queensrÿche will take their acclaimed American Soldier Tour online by broadcasting an entire show live in high definition at cdpulse.tv. When the band takes the stage at the Ruth Eckerd Hall in Clearwater, Florida on May 19 at 8PM ET, fans worldwide can watch a high definition stream of the performance live as it happens. Fans can gain access to the show by purchasing an e-ticket at cdpulse.tv for the cost $5.95 for an advance ticket or $7.95 for a ticket on the day of the show. The show can be viewed virtually worldwide in high definition clarity via premium content delivery access systems featuring 43,000 servers in 17 different countries. For more details and technical information, please visit cdpulse.tv.

As with all shows on the American Soldier Tour, Queensrÿche will be performing three separate suites during the two hour performance, each focusing on a different album. The show opens with a suite from the band's 1986 gold album Rage For Order, including some tracks the band has not played live in over 20 years. The second suite focuses on the new epic concept album American Soldier, which was released on March 31 from Atco/Rhino. The Soldier suite features guest vocal performances by Navy rescue swimmer and Blue Angels crew chief A.J. Fratto on the intense set opener 'Sliver' and lead singer Geoff Tate's daughter Emily on the moving ballad 'Home Again'. The final suite revisits 1990's triple platinum opus Empire with performances of some of the band's most beloved tracks including 'Jet City Woman', 'Silent Lucidity', and 'Best I Can'.

Swallow The Sun - Part Ways With Drummer

Finnish metallers Swallow The Sun have issued the following update:

"There is no easy way to phrase this, so let's get straight to the point: due to a mutual decision Pasi Pasanen will no longer be playing with Swallow The Sun.

Pasi, as one of the founding members, has been an integral part of the development of the band and it's sound since the beginning back in 2000. We have had good times, recorded 4 excellent albums and done unbelievable amounts of touring together, but now it's time for us to go on our separate ways.

Here's Pasi's comments on the situation: "Lately, I've been having a lack of motivation towards this kind of music and touring. The guys have felt it too and there's no point for me to deny it. It just affects the chemistry in the band too much, so it is time for me to step aside. I've gotten many good friends and some of the best experiences ever touring with StS. About 200 shows in 21 countries is something I never thought I'd get to do, so I want to thank & hail all the great people, friends, bands we've toured with and especially Juha, Jämy, Martti, Aleksi and Mikko for these years. And I'm sure you fans wont be disappointed with the future Swallow The Sun. Me and Juha will continue working together in Plutonium Orange, and you never know what other things the future brings, so: cheers everyone, see you somewhere!"

We wish him well in everything, and Pasi will continue to play with Juha in Plutonium Orange - which is the band that got Swallow The Sun started in the first place - and they are just finishing their debut album.

For what it comes to upcoming shows and the new album nothing will change. We won't cancel any shows, and we will enter Fascination Street studios 15th of June to record our next album. More information about everything will follow soon."

Hail Of Bullets - To Release New EP

Dutch metallers Hail Of Bullets will release a new EP in the summer, "Warsaw Rising", featuring two brand new tracks, one cover and three live recordings.

The band comments: "The new songs are "Liberators", a rumbling ode to one of the most magnificent bombers ever built and the title track, "Warsaw Rising", which tells the tragic tale of the bloody 1944 Warsaw uprising. A massive cover of the Twisted Sister classic "Destroyer" and 3 tracks from the Bullets' earth-shattering performance at last year's Party.San Open Air complete the searing sextet!"

The band adds: "The mini-CD will be released as a 6-page-Digipak sometime during the summer and will be available in a strictly limited edition of 2.000 copies only! First come first serve."

3 Inches Of Blood - Sign With Century Media Records

Century Media Records press release

One of the biggest defenders of traditional heavy metal, 3 Inches Of Blood, has crafted a new album that is soon to be hailed as the gospel of all things heavy. Century Media Records is proud to welcome these metal warriors to its worldwide family roster and fans can expect their massively anticipated new full-length release this fall.

Cam Pipes (vocals) further comment: "Ever since our departure from our previous label, Century Media has been in the forefront trying to get us to sign with them. No other label showed as much enthusiasm and belief in our band as they did. Right from the start we all got a great feeling from the whole Century Media team. We feel comfortable with the vision they have for us and are confident they have the necessary tools and motivation to help us in the ways our previous label didn't. We can't wait to unleash this new material upon the masses."

3 Inches Of Blood entered Seattle's London Bridge Studios to commence the recording process in mid April with renowned producer Jack Endino (High On Fire). The group took a break from the studio for a slew of high profile shows with genre leaders Slipknot and stay tuned to www.myspace.com/3iob for video updates and studio reports.

Cam Pipes further states: "The show with Slipknot were absolutely amazing. Any band would be fortunate to get to play in front of their crowd and because we are such a different band than Slipknot. This was an excellent opportunity for us to put ourselves in front of people who have never heard us before and make some new fans. Obviously, Joey Jordison (Slipknot drummer), our friend and past producer, had a part in getting us on these shows and we are massively grateful to him and everyone else that made it happen."

Born out of a love for pure metal, weaned on a diet of fantasy and mythology, 3 Inches Of Blood have been slaying the infidel for nearly a decade. In that time, they've released three albums and splattered the ground with crimson streaks while on tour with such acclaimed acts as Satyricon, The Black Dahlia Murder, Motörhead and Cradle Of Filth, just to name a few. These are mighty accomplishments for dedicated warriors from Vancouver, British Columbia, a region that's not exactly the Camelot of heavy metal. With their last album, "Fire Up The Blades", they have surpassed even their own manly exploits, crafting a number of undeniable anthems that crash, rip and roar like a Medieval skirmish.
